About seven months ago, in the year-end issue of eWEEK, I wrote a column about looking ahead at all the exciting developments the tech world had in store for us in 2010. I spent about half of that column writing about the anticipated effects of Oracle's long-brewing acquisition of Sun Microsystems-in particular, what it might mean for Solaris and Linux, the open-source operating systems that Oracle would soon be distributing.
